The family of US Coast Guard World War II Veteran Allen P. Ruliffson, Jr. has requested Patriot Guard Riders' participation in celebrating his 100th birthday.
Mr. Ruliffson served our nation in the US Coast Guard Active Reserve from February 1943 - December 1945. Following completion of Quartermaster School and attaining the rating of Seaman 1st Class (Quartermaster), Mr. Ruliffson served in many capacities on multiple vessels and at many duty stations. He led Navy vessels from Sault Ste. Marie, Michigan breaking ice allowing access to ships to the Mississippi River, guarding locks, and clearing boats into the US. His duty stations included Buffalo, Staten island, Manhattan Beach, Chambers Station and Freeport in NYS. Other duty stations included Cleveland Harbor and Lorain, Ohio and the Coast Guard Yard in Curtis Bay, Maryland. His vessels included the USCG Cutters Chaparral and Mendota. He was enroute to Panama Canal when WW II was declared over. For his service to our nation, S1c (QM) Ruliffson earned the American Area Campaign Medal, WW II Victory Medal, WW II Honorable Discharge Button, Honorable Service Lapel Button and Honorable Service Emblem.
